What are the causes of wheel-off truck accidents?

Wheel-off truck accidents often occur due to a combination of factors. Some of the most common causes include:

  • Faulty Installation: Improperly installed wheels can easily detach, leading to accidents.
  • Poor Maintenance: Regular maintenance is essential for ensuring that all vehicle components are functioning properly.
  • Manufacturing Defects: Sometimes, wheels or related components may have inherent defects that can lead to failure.
  • Inadequate Inspections: Failure to conduct thorough inspections can allow problems to go unnoticed.

Other contributing factors to wheel-off accidents may include overloading the vehicle, which puts excess strain on the wheel assembly, and adverse road conditions that can exacerbate existing issues. Understanding these causes is vital for identifying responsible parties in the event of an accident.

How do you determine liability in a wheel separation incident?

Determining liability in a wheel separation incident can be complex. Various parties may share responsibility, including:

  1. The Truck Driver: If the driver neglected maintenance or failed to report issues, they could be held liable.
  2. The Trucking Company: Companies may be responsible for ensuring their vehicles are safe and well-maintained.
  3. Maintenance Providers: If a mechanic performed substandard work, they could also be liable.
  4. Vehicle Manufacturers: If a manufacturing defect caused the wheel to detach, the manufacturer may be at fault.

To establish liability, it is crucial to gather evidence from the accident scene, including photographs, witness statements, and maintenance records. Consulting with an attorney experienced in truck accident liability can help victims navigate this complex process.

What is the statute of limitations for filing a claim?

The statute of limitations for filing a claim related to wheel-off truck accidents varies by state. In Arizona, victims generally have two years from the date of the accident to initiate legal action. Failing to file within this timeframe can result in losing the right to seek compensation.

It is crucial for victims to act promptly after an accident to ensure they do not miss this critical deadline. Consulting with an attorney as soon as possible can help clarify your legal options and ensure that all necessary actions are taken within the required timeframe.
